«The flexibility of the jays» reactions in different
social situations, and the use of these tactics across different sensory
domains [sight and sound] supports the notion that the jays have something like a theory of mind — an understanding of others» points of view,» says Lisa Leaver, a behavioral ecologist
at the University of Exeter in the United Kingdom who was not involved in the study.

The Australian Early Development Census is a population - level measure of early childhood development collected on every student by teachers
at school entry (N > 260 000) every 3 years.12 It measures five
domains of early childhood development (physical health and well - being;
social competence; emotional maturity; language and cognitive skills; and communication skills and general knowledge).
The AEDC data are collected by teachers who complete an online checklist for each child in their first year of formal full - time school (∼ 5 years old) covering the five ECD areas previously noted of physical development,
social competence, emotional maturity, language, and cognitive development (eg, academic learning), and general knowledge and communication.17 Children are scored on each of these
domains, and categorised as «developmentally vulnerable» (≤ 10th centile), «developmentally
at risk» (between 10th and 25th centiles) and «developmentally on track» (≥ 25th centile) 17 Children who are developmentally
at risk on one or more ECD
domain (ie, DV1) is typically reported in AEDC publications.

Two longitudinal studies of children's
social and emotional development in not -
at - risk middle - class two - parent families were started in the mid - and late 1970s: the Bielefeld project, or Project 1, which started with the birth of the infants, and the Regensburg project, or Project 2, which started when the infants were 11 months old.19 The children's experiences in the
domains of attachment and exploration were assessed in infancy, childhood and adolescence, with both mother and father using standardized or free observations.
